What Are the Key Features to Look for in the Best Golf Clubs?

When searching for the best golf clubs, several key features should be considered to ensure optimal performance and comfort on the course.

  • Clubhead Design: The design of the clubhead significantly influences the club’s performance, including its forgiveness and distance capabilities. Clubs with a larger sweet spot help amateur players achieve better contact with the ball, while those with more compact designs may benefit advanced players seeking precision.
  • Shaft Material: The material of the shaft affects the club’s flexibility and overall weight, impacting swing speed and control. Graphite shafts are lighter and often preferred for drivers and woods, while steel shafts provide more stability and are commonly used in irons.
  • Grip Size: The size of the grip is crucial for comfort and control during swings. A proper grip size can prevent slipping and enhance feel, allowing players to maintain consistent hand placement throughout their swing.
  • Weight Distribution: The balance of weight within the club influences its swing dynamics and stability. Clubs with low center of gravity can help lift the ball easier, while those with a more even weight distribution may offer better control for skilled players.
  • Loft Angle: The loft angle of a club determines how high and far the ball will travel. Understanding the different lofts available can help players choose clubs that suit their playing style and the specific conditions they face on the course.
  • Customization Options: Many brands offer customization to tailor clubs to individual preferences, such as adjustable lofts and lie angles. Custom fitting can lead to improved performance by ensuring that the clubs match a player’s unique swing characteristics.
  • Brand Reputation: Established brands often have a history of quality and innovation in golf club manufacturing. Researching reviews and testimonials can help determine which brands consistently produce clubs that meet the needs of various skill levels.
  • Price Point: Golf clubs come in a wide range of prices, and finding the best value is essential. While premium clubs may offer advanced features, there are also many mid-range options that provide excellent performance for recreational players.

What Do Top Brands Offer in Their Golf Club Lineups?

Top brands in the golf industry offer a variety of features and technologies in their golf club lineups to enhance performance and cater to different skill levels.

  • Driver: The driver is designed for maximum distance off the tee, featuring a large clubhead and adjustable loft settings to optimize launch angles.
  • Irons: Irons come in sets with varying degrees of loft, designed for precision and control, with technologies like perimeter weighting to enhance forgiveness on off-center hits.
  • Putters: Putters are crafted to provide stability and accuracy on the greens, often featuring advanced alignment aids and various blade or mallet designs to suit different putting styles.
  • Wedges: Wedges are specialized clubs for short-game precision, with various bounce and grind options to handle different turf conditions and shot types.
  • Hybrids: Hybrids combine the features of both woods and irons, offering versatility and easier playability from various lies on the course.
  • Fairway Woods: Designed for long-distance shots from the fairway or tee, fairway woods have a shallower face and a wider sole to improve launch and stability.

The driver is one of the most critical clubs in a golfer’s bag, providing the ability to hit the ball the farthest from the tee. Top brands incorporate advanced materials and aerodynamics to reduce drag and increase swing speed, along with adjustable features that allow players to customize their setup for optimal performance.

Irons are essential for approach shots and are available in various designs, including cavity backs for forgiveness and blade styles for better players seeking control. Many brands utilize forged or cast materials to enhance feel and feedback, making it easier for golfers to gauge their performance on each shot.

Putters are crucial for scoring, and brands offer a wide range of options catering to different preferences in terms of feel and alignment. Innovations such as face inserts and adjustable weights help players find the right balance and improve their stroke consistency.

Wedges are vital for short-game performance, and top brands provide a selection with varying lofts and grinds, enabling golfers to execute a variety of shots around the green. The design of the grooves and the finish of the club can significantly impact spin and control, crucial for effective short-game play.

Hybrids serve as a bridge between irons and woods, allowing players to hit shots with more ease and accuracy, especially from challenging lies. Their design typically includes a lower center of gravity and a larger sweet spot, making them ideal for golfers who struggle with long irons.

Fairway woods are designed to help golfers achieve distance and accuracy from both the tee and fairway. With a larger clubhead and a lower profile, these clubs are engineered to help players get the ball airborne quickly, making them a versatile choice for various situations on the course.

How Do Innovative Technologies Impact Golf Club Performance?

Innovative technologies significantly enhance golf club performance through various advancements.

  • Material Advancements: The use of lighter, stronger materials like carbon fiber and titanium allows for clubs that are both durable and easier to swing. These materials contribute to improved energy transfer during impact, resulting in increased distance and better accuracy.
  • Club Design Optimization: Modern design techniques, including computer-aided design (CAD) and 3D printing, enable manufacturers to create clubs with precision and customization. This results in clubs that are tailored to individual swing characteristics, enhancing performance and providing a better feel for the golfer.
  • Adjustable Features: Many contemporary golf clubs come with adjustable weights, lofts, and lie angles. This technology allows players to customize their clubs to suit their specific playing style and conditions, leading to improved shot consistency and overall performance.
  • Sensors and Smart Technology: Some golf clubs are now equipped with sensors that track swing speed, angle, and impact position. This data can be analyzed to provide feedback on performance, helping players make informed adjustments to their technique and equipment.
  • Enhanced Aerodynamics: The shaping of clubheads has evolved to minimize drag during the swing, allowing for faster clubhead speeds. This aerodynamic design contributes to longer drives and improved overall distance, making clubs more efficient for all skill levels.
  • Face Technology: Innovations such as variable face thickness and groove design have been developed to optimize ball speed and spin rates. These features allow for greater forgiveness on off-center hits, helping golfers achieve better results even when not striking the ball perfectly.

What Types of Golf Clubs Should Every Golfer Consider?

Every golfer should consider a selection of essential clubs to enhance their game.

  • Driver: The driver is typically the longest club in a golfer’s bag and is designed for maximum distance off the tee. It has a large head and a long shaft, allowing players to hit the ball far while minimizing spin.
  • Irons: Irons are versatile clubs used for a variety of shots, typically numbered 3 through 9, with each number indicating the loft and distance. They are essential for approach shots and can be used from the fairway, rough, or even off the tee on shorter holes.
  • Wedges: Wedges, including pitching, sand, and gap wedges, are specially designed for short-game situations and offer high loft for precision shots around the greens. These clubs allow golfers to execute delicate shots with better control, making them crucial for lowering scores.
  • Putters: The putter is used on the green to roll the ball into the hole and is arguably the most important club in a golfer’s bag. With various styles available, golfers should choose a putter that feels comfortable and suits their putting stroke for better accuracy on the greens.
  • Hybrids: Hybrids combine features of both woods and irons, providing an easier swing and higher launch angle. They are particularly useful for players who struggle with long irons, offering a forgiving option for approaching greens from difficult lies.

What Benefits Come with Custom-Fitting Golf Clubs?

Custom-fitting golf clubs offer various benefits that can significantly enhance a player’s performance and enjoyment of the game.

  • Improved Accuracy: Custom-fitted clubs are tailored to the golfer’s unique swing characteristics, leading to better accuracy on shots. This personalization helps in achieving a more consistent ball flight and reduces the likelihood of mis-hits.
  • Increased Distance: Properly fitted clubs can optimize launch angles and spin rates, allowing golfers to maximize their distance. A club that complements a player’s swing can lead to more power and better energy transfer during impact.
  • Enhanced Comfort: Custom fitting ensures that the grip size, shaft length, and flex match the golfer’s physical attributes and preferences. This comfort leads to better control over the club and can reduce fatigue during a round of golf.
  • Better Ball Control: With clubs designed to suit their swing mechanics, golfers can achieve better control over their shots. This allows for more precise shot shaping and improved performance around the greens.
  • Increased Confidence: Knowing that the clubs are specifically designed for their unique game can boost a golfer’s confidence. When players believe in their equipment, they are more likely to play at their best and enjoy the game more fully.
